    There are not side-stories in that sense. If they left the Aria out, it'd end up with Asuna coming out and marrying Kirito out of nowhere. It was already bad as it was with half of the developing dialogue being cut.

    The timeskip was supposed to be there, since it's what the novel does, too. The reason is simple, the author had a submission limit so he had to cut a lot. The second volume, the "side stories" are an attempt to flesh the story out, and if you ask me, it does a good job.

    So putting those side stories into the anime was definitely a good idea. Cutting them beyond recognition, wasn't. That's why they feel like a filler, there is 50% of their content missing.
